Ingrid & Emma #1: “My dear, sweet girl…”
Elizabeth Mitchell was cast as the Snow Queen, Ingrid, for season four's 'Frozen' arc and we found out early on, that she had a connection to Emma. “[Snow Queen] gets under [Emma’s] skin and she knows how to get under skin because unbeknownst to Emma she knew her really well at one point,” Morrison explains. “She knows what buttons to push and how to hurt [Emma’s] feelings and gets her angry.” - [x] Jennifer Morrison [x] Turns out, that connection was that Ingrid was once Emma's foster mom. But Emma didn't remember because Ingrid stole her memories. __________________
